Update October 10, 2025: Google has added six more free channels to its Freeplay offering. Summary: Google TV’s Freeplay is a group of hundreds of free channels that are streaming 24/7. These are ...
A study suggests that the first of seven key pyramids in Egypt, the Step Pyramid of Djoser, was built using a hydraulic lift. Dated to about 4,500 years ago, this would move up the introduction of 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results